Freigeben über


Überprüfen von SQL Server für Team Foundation Server

Um zu gewährleisten, dass die Installation von SQL Server zusammen mit Team Foundation Server verwendet werden kann, müssen Sie sicherstellen, dass alle erforderlichen Funktionen von SQL Server verfügbar sind, die zugrunde liegenden und SQL Server zugeordneten Windows-Dienste ausgeführt werden, dass die Verbindungseinstellungen konfiguriert wurden und dass alle benötigten Netzwerkports geöffnet sind.

Wenn sich SQL Server Reporting Services nicht auf dem Server befindet, auf dem Team Foundation Server ausgeführt wird, und Sie die Berichterstellung verwenden, müssen Sie die Clientkonnektivitätstools auf Team Foundation Server installieren.

Wenn das Datenbankmodul, Analysis Services und Reporting Services auf unterschiedlichen Instanzen von SQL Server ausgeführt werden, müssen Sie sich an jedem Server anmelden, um die einzelnen Instanzen zu überprüfen. 

HinweisHinweis

Wenn Sie die Team Foundation Server-Berichterstellung nicht verwenden, müssen Sie SQL Server Reporting Services oder Analysis Services nicht überprüfen.

Erforderliche Berechtigungen

Zum Ausführen des Konfigurations-Managers für SQL Server müssen Sie Mitglied der Sicherheitsgruppe Benutzer auf dem Server sein, auf dem SQL Server gehostet wird. Für die Verwendung des Konfigurations-Managers für SQL Server zum Ändern von Diensten müssen Sie Mitglied der Sicherheitsgruppe Administratoren sein.

Um den Konfigurations-Manager für SQL Server Reporting Services oder SQL Server Management Studio auszuführen, müssen Sie Mitglied der Sicherheitsgruppe Administratoren auf dem Betriebssystem des Servers sein, auf dem die zu überprüfende Instanz von SQL Server ausgeführt wird.Für SQL Server Management Studio müssen Sie außerdem Mitglied der Serverrolle Öffentlich auf der Instanz von SQL Server sein, die Sie überprüfen möchten.

Überprüfen von Reporting Services

So überprüfen Sie mit dem Konfigurations-Manager von SQL Server, ob der Windows-Dienst ausgeführt wird

  1. Klicken Sie auf dem Server, auf dem SQL Server Reporting Services ausgeführt wird, auf Start, zeigen Sie nacheinander auf Alle Programme, Microsoft SQL Server 2008 und Konfigurationstools, und klicken Sie dann auf SQL Server-Konfigurations-Manager.

  2. Klicken Sie auf SQL Server-Dienste, und stellen Sie sicher, dass in der Spalte Status für SQL Server Reporting Services der Wert Wird ausgeführt angezeigt wird.

So überprüfen Sie mit dem Konfigurations-Manager von SQL Server Reporting Services, ob die Berichtsserver-URLs ausgeführt werden

  1. Klicken Sie auf dem Server, auf dem SQL Server Reporting Services ausgeführt wird, auf Start, zeigen Sie nacheinander auf Alle Programme, Microsoft SQL Server 2008 und Konfigurationstools, und klicken Sie dann auf Konfigurations-Manager für Reporting Services.

    HinweisHinweis

    Unter Windows Server 2008 müssen Sie mit der rechten Maustaste auf Konfigurations-Manager für Reporting Services klicken und anschließend Als Administrator ausführen auswählen.

    Das Dialogfeld Konfigurationsverbindung für Reporting Services wird angezeigt.

  2. Geben Sie in Servername den Namen des Berichtsservers ein.Wenn Sie einen Instanznamen verwenden, geben Sie den Namen der Instanz in Berichtsserverinstanz ein.Klicken Sie auf Verbinden.

  3. Klicken Sie auf Berichts-Manager-URL, und klicken Sie auf den Link zur Berichts-Manager-Website.

    Die Berichts-Manager-Website für den Berichtsserver wird in einem Internetbrowserfenster geöffnet.

  4. Klicken Sie auf Webdienst-URL, und klicken Sie auf den Link zur Berichtsserver-Website.

    Die Berichtsserverwebsite wird in einem Internetbrowserfenster geöffnet.

HinweisHinweis

Wenn sich SQL Server Reporting Services und Team Foundation Server nicht auf demselben Server befinden, müssen Sie der Gruppe Inhalts-Manager auf dem Berichtsserver den Namen des Dienstkontos hinzufügen, das Sie für Team Foundation Server verwenden (TFSSERVICE).Dieser Schritt wird automatisch beim Setup von Team Foundation Server ausgeführt, wenn der Berichtsserver unter Team Foundation Server installiert wird.Weitere Informationen finden Sie unter Hinzufügen des Dienstkontos von Team Foundation Server zum Berichtsserver.

Überprüfen des Datenbankmoduls und von Analysis Services

Auf der Instanz von SQL Server, auf der das Datenbankmodul ausgeführt wird, müssen Sie sicherstellen, dass die Volltextsuche verfügbar ist.Öffnen Sie zum Überprüfen dieser Funktion das SQL Server-Installationscenter, und klicken Sie anschließend auf Neue eigenständige SQL Server-Installation oder Hinzufügen von Features zu einer vorhandenen Installation.Wenn die Volltextsuche auf der Instanz von SQL Server, auf der das Datenbankmodul ausgeführt wird, nicht verfügbar ist, müssen Sie die Volltextsuche installieren.Weitere Informationen zum Arbeiten mit SQL Server-Installationscenter finden Sie unter Manuelle Installation von SQL Server für Team Foundation Server.

So überprüfen Sie mit dem Konfigurations-Manager von SQL Server, ob die Windows-Dienste ausgeführt werden

  1. Klicken Sie in der Instanz von SQL Server, auf der das Datenbankmodul, SQL Server Analysis Services oder beide ausgeführt werden, auf Start, zeigen Sie auf Alle ProgrammeMicrosoft SQL Server 2008 und Konfigurationstools, und klicken Sie anschließend auf SQL Server-Konfigurations-Manager.

  2. Klicken Sie auf SQL Server-Dienste, und stellen Sie sicher, dass in der Spalte Status der Wert Wird ausgeführt für alle Dienste angezeigt wird und dass der Startmodus auf automatisch festgelegt ist.

    • Um das automatische Starten eines Diensts festzulegen, klicken Sie mit der rechten Maustaste auf den Dienst, klicken Sie auf Eigenschaften und anschließend auf die Registerkarte Dienst, und klicken Sie dann rechts neben Startmodus in der Dropdownliste auf Automatisch.

    • Um einen beendeten Dienst zu starten, klicken Sie mit der rechten Maustaste auf den beendeten Dienst, und klicken Sie dann auf Starten.

  3. Klicken Sie auf SQL Server-Netzwerkkonfiguration, doppelklicken Sie auf Protokolle für MeinInstanzname, und vergewissern Sie sich anschließend, dass in der Spalte Status für TCP/IP der Wert Aktiviert angezeigt wird.

    Wenn Sie während der Installation die Standardinstanz angegeben haben, wird MeinInstanzname durch MSSQLSERVER ersetzt.

HinweisHinweis

Als empfohlene Vorgehensweise sollten Sie den Windows-Dienst für Analysis Services für die Wiederherstellung nach dem Auftreten eines Fehlers konfigurieren.Weitere Informationen finden Sie unter "Konfigurieren von Analysis Services für die Wiederherstellung nach einem Fehler" in Manuelle Installation von SQL Server für Team Foundation Server.

Für die folgende Vorgehensweise muss SQL Server Management Studio installiert sein.Es muss jedoch nicht auf dem Server installiert sein, auf dem die Instanz von SQL Server ausgeführt wird, die Sie überprüfen.Informationen zur Installation von SQL Server Management Studio finden Sie unter Manuelle Installation von SQL Server für Team Foundation Server.

So überprüfen Sie mithilfe von SQL Server Management Studio die Verbindung mit einer SQL Server-Instanz

  1. Klicken Sie auf Start, zeigen Sie auf Alle Programme und auf Microsoft SQL Server 2008, und klicken Sie anschließend auf SQL Server Management Studio.

    Das Dialogfeld Mit Server verbinden wird angezeigt.

  2. Klicken Sie in der Liste Servertyp auf Datenbankmodul oder auf Analysis Services, je nachdem, welchen Installationstyp Sie überprüfen möchten.

  3. Geben Sie den Namen des Servers ein, mit dem Sie eine Verbindung herstellen möchten, und klicken Sie anschließend auf Verbinden.

    Wenn SQL Server in einem Cluster installiert ist, müssen Sie den Servernamen angeben, nicht den Computernamen.Wenn Sie eine benannte Instanz von SQL Server verwenden, müssen Sie den Namen des Servers sowie der Instanz angeben. Überprüfen Sie die Firewalleinstellungen, wenn Sie keine Verbindung mit dem Server herstellen können, und versuchen Sie dann erneut, eine Verbindung herzustellen.

  4. Prüfen Sie im Objekt-Explorer, ob neben dem Servernamen ein grüner Pfeil angezeigt wird.

Siehe auch

Konzepte

Manuelle Installation von SQL Server für Team Foundation Server

Installieren von Team Foundation Server